Vans has introduced a fresh take on its classic Old Skool with a trail-ready series. 

The new OTW Old Skool 36 Trail Vibram uses one of the brand’s most iconic shapes as a platform but introduces a number of rugged features to help it cope off-road. 

The skate silhouette with outdoor performance sees the Old Skool 36 equipped with Vans’ first-ever custom Vibram outsole and midsole, with the former gaining the brand’s recognisable checkerboard pattern. This pattern wraps up around the toe and heel, providing additional protection against impacts. 

A white EVA midsole contrasts the main body of the shoe and combines with the rest of the structure to create a comfortable yet reinforced wearing experience. The upper, made from Duneema – which the brand calls the ‘world’s strongest fibre’ – aims to deliver ‘lightweight breathability and exceptional durability’, while a Fidlock lacing system should make putting the shoes on and taking them off again a breeze. 

The lacing system also means you can adjust the tightness of the shoe quickly and easily and shouldn’t be tricky to use if you’re wearing gloves, either. 

The new shoe is available in two colourways – Olive and white-grey – with the former getting a matching midsole and the latter receiving a contrasting-colour one. 

There’s no official word on UK pricing just yet, but via the OTW website, you’ll find the Old Skool 36 Trail Vibram priced at $160.
